2. I'd like to know what are the Northern Lights
Electrons and protons from the sun are blown towards the earth on the 'solar wind'. Those look mysterious lights in the north and south pole of the Earth. The collisions of gas molecules generate this dancing magic.
The lights are named "Aurora borealis" in the north and "Aurora australis" in the south. 

The lights of the Aurora generally extend from 80 kilometres to as high as 640 kilometres above the earth's surface.
